What was Ravaillac's motivation for killing the king?
|
He claims he had a vision that the King had to convert his former people, the Huguenots, to Catholicism. He failed several efforts to meet with the King to communicate his vision.
Then the King invaded Catholic Netherlands as an attack against the Pope and decided he had to stop him, apparently by murder.
Oh, another fine nugget -- Ravaillac's parents were exiled, and his entire family was forced to change their name.
